About Converting Drams per Cubic Centimeter to Troy ounces per Pint

Dram per Cubic Centimeter and Troy ounce per Pint both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

troy ounces per pint = drams per cubic centimeter × 26.9550399658

This factor comes from each unit's defined relationship to the category's base unit: 1 dram per cubic centimeter equals 1771.84519531 base units, and 1 troy ounce per pint equals 65.7333544138 base units, so dividing one by the other gives the direct dram per cubic centimeter-to-troy ounce per pint factor of 26.9550399658.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
